esp-dev-kits
» ESP32-P4-Płytka-funkcyjna-EV » ESP32-P4-Płytka-funkcyjna-EV
ESP32-P4-Function-EV-Board
Niniejsza instrukcja obsługi pomoże Ci rozpocząć pracę z ESP32-P4-Function-EV-Board, a także dostarczy bardziej szczegółowych informacji.
ESP32-P4-Function-EV-Board to multimedialna płytka rozwojowa oparta na chipie ESP32-P4. Układ ESP32-P4 zawiera dwurdzeniowy procesor RISC-V 400 MHz i obsługuje do 32 MB PSRAM. Ponadto ESP32-P4 obsługuje specyfikację USB 2.0, MIPI-CSI/DSI, koder H264 i różne inne urządzenia peryferyjne.
Dzięki wszystkim swoim wyjątkowym funkcjom płyta jest idealnym wyborem do opracowywania tanich, wydajnych i energooszczędnych produktów audio i wideo podłączonych do sieci.
Moduł Wi-Fi 2.4 i Bluetooth 6 (LE) 5 GHz ESP32-C6-MINI-1 służy jako moduł Wi-Fi i Bluetooth płyty. Na płytce znajduje się także 7-calowy pojemnościowy ekran dotykowy o rozdzielczości 1024 x 600 oraz aparat 2MP z MIPI CSI, wzbogacający wrażenia z interakcji użytkownika. Płytka rozwojowa nadaje się do prototypowania szerokiej gamy produktów, w tym wizualnych dzwonków do drzwi, kamer sieciowych, ekranów centralnego sterowania inteligentnym domem, elektronicznych cen LCD tags, deski rozdzielcze pojazdów dwukołowych itp.
Większość pinów I/O jest rozdzielona do złączy pinów, co ułatwia połączenie. Programiści mogą łączyć urządzenia peryferyjne za pomocą przewodów połączeniowych.
Dokument składa się z następujących głównych sekcji:
- Rozpoczęcie: Koniecview z ESP32-P4-Function-EV-Board i instrukcjami konfiguracji sprzętu/oprogramowania, aby rozpocząć.
- Informacje o sprzęcie: Bardziej szczegółowe informacje na temat sprzętu płyty ESP32-P4-Function-EV.
- Szczegóły wersji sprzętu: Historia wersji, znane problemy i łącza do podręczników użytkownika dla poprzednich wersji (jeśli istnieją) płytki ESP32-P4-Function-EV.
- Powiązane dokumenty: łącza do powiązanej dokumentacji.
Pierwsze kroki
Ta sekcja zawiera krótkie wprowadzenie do płytki ESP32-P4-Function-EV, instrukcje dotyczące wstępnej konfiguracji sprzętu i wgrywania na nią oprogramowania sprzętowego.
Opis komponentów
Kluczowe elementy planszy opisano w kierunku zgodnym z ruchem wskazówek zegara.
Kluczowy komponent | Opis |
J1 | Wszystkie dostępne piny GPIO są wyprowadzone do bloku nagłówka J1, co ułatwia połączenie. Aby uzyskać więcej informacji, zobacz Blok nagłówka. |
Złącze programowania modułu ESP32-C6 | Złącze może być używane z ESP-Prog lub innymi narzędziami UART do flashowania oprogramowania układowego na module ESP32-C6. |
Kluczowy komponent | Opis |
Moduł ESP32-C6-MINI-1 | Moduł ten pełni funkcję modułu komunikacji Wi-Fi i Bluetooth dla płytki. |
Mikrofon | Wbudowany mikrofon podłączony do interfejsu układu kodeka audio. |
Przycisk resetowania | Resetuje planszę. |
Układ kodeka audio | ES8311 to układ kodeka audio mono o małej mocy. Zawiera jednokanałowy przetwornik ADC, jednokanałowy przetwornik cyfrowo-analogowy, niskoszumowy przedwzmacniaczamplifier, sterownik słuchawek, cyfrowe efekty dźwiękowe, miksowanie analogowe i funkcje wzmocnienia. Łączy się z chipem ESP32-P4 poprzez magistrale I2S i I2C, aby zapewnić sprzętowe przetwarzanie dźwięku niezależnie od aplikacji audio. |
Port wyjściowy głośnika | Port ten służy do podłączenia głośnika. Maksymalna moc wyjściowa może napędzać głośnik 4 Ω i 3 W. Rozstaw pinów wynosi 2.00 mm (0.08”). |
Układ audio PA | NS4150B to zgodny z normą EMI, monofoniczny zasilacz audio klasy D o mocy 3 W amplżejszy, który ampprzekazuje sygnały audio z układu kodeka audio do sterowania głośnikami. |
5 V do 3.3 V LDO | Regulator mocy, który przekształca napięcie zasilania 5 V na napięcie wyjściowe 3.3 V. |
Przycisk rozruchu | Przycisk sterowania trybem rozruchu. wciśnij Przycisk resetowania trzymając wciśnięty Przycisk uruchamiania aby zresetować ESP32-P4 i przejść do trybu pobierania oprogramowania sprzętowego. Oprogramowanie sprzętowe można następnie pobrać do pamięci flash SPI poprzez port USB-UART. |
Układ scalony Ethernet PHY | Układ Ethernet PHY podłączony do interfejsu ESP32-P4 EMAC RMII i portu Ethernet RJ45. |
Buck Converter | Przetwornica Buck DC-DC na zasilanie 3.3 V. |
Układ mostkowy USB-UART | CP2102N to pojedynczy układ mostkowy USB-UART podłączony do interfejsu ESP32-P4 UART0, CHIP_PU i GPIO35 (pin łączący). Zapewnia szybkość transferu do 3 Mb/s na potrzeby pobierania i debugowania oprogramowania sprzętowego, obsługując funkcję automatycznego pobierania. |
Dioda LED zasilania 5 V | Ta dioda LED świeci się, gdy płyta jest zasilana przez dowolny port USB typu C. |
Port Ethernet RJ45 | Port Ethernet obsługujący adaptacyjną prędkość 10/100 Mbps. |
Port USB-UART | Portu USB Type-C można używać do zasilania płyty, wgrywania oprogramowania układowego do układu i komunikacji z układem ESP32-P4 za pośrednictwem układu mostkowego USB-na-UART. |
Port zasilania USB | Port USB typu C używany do zasilania płyty. |
Port USB 2.0 typu C | Port USB 2.0 typu C jest podłączony do szybkiego interfejsu USB 2.0 OTG ESP32-P4, zgodnego ze specyfikacją USB 2.0. Podczas komunikacji z innymi urządzeniami za pośrednictwem tego portu, ESP32-P4 działa jak urządzenie USB podłączane do hosta USB. Należy pamiętać, że port USB 2.0 typu C i port USB 2.0 typu A nie mogą być używane jednocześnie. Port USB 2.0 Type-C może być również używany do zasilania płyty. |
Port USB 2.0 typu A | Port USB 2.0 typu A jest podłączony do szybkiego interfejsu USB 2.0 OTG modułu ESP32-P4, zgodnego ze specyfikacją USB 2.0. Komunikując się z innymi urządzeniami za pośrednictwem tego portu, ESP32-P4 pełni funkcję hosta USB, dostarczając do 500 mA prądu. Należy pamiętać, że port USB 2.0 typu C i port USB 2.0 typu A nie mogą być używane jednocześnie. |
Wyłącznik zasilania | Włącznik/wyłącznik zasilania. Przełączenie w kierunku znaku ON powoduje włączenie płytki (5 V), przełączenie w stronę znaku ON powoduje wyłączenie płyty. |
Przełącznik | TPS2051C to wyłącznik zasilania USB zapewniający ograniczenie prądu wyjściowego do 500 mA. |
Złącze MIPI CSI | Złącze FPC 1.0K-GT-15PB służy do podłączenia zewnętrznych modułów kamer w celu umożliwienia transmisji obrazu. Szczegółowe informacje można znaleźć w specyfikacji 1.0K-GT-15PB w powiązanych dokumentach. Specyfikacje FPC: podziałka 1.0 mm, szerokość sworznia 0.7 mm, grubość 0.3 mm, 15 pinów. |
Kluczowy komponent | Opis |
Buck Converter | Przetwornica Buck DC-DC do zasilania VDD_HP ESP32-P4. |
ESP32-P4 | Wysokowydajny mikrokontroler z dużą pamięcią wewnętrzną i potężnymi możliwościami przetwarzania obrazu i głosu. |
40 MHz XTAL | Zewnętrzny precyzyjny oscylator kwarcowy 40 MHz, który służy jako zegar dla systemu. |
32.768 kHz XTAL | Zewnętrzny precyzyjny oscylator kwarcowy 32.768 kHz, który służy jako zegar o niskim poborze mocy, gdy układ znajduje się w trybie głębokiego uśpienia. |
Złącze MIPI DSI | Do podłączenia wyświetlaczy służy złącze FPC 1.0K-GT-15PB. Szczegółowe informacje można znaleźć w specyfikacji 1.0K-GT-15PB w powiązanych dokumentach. Specyfikacje FPC: podziałka 1.0 mm, szerokość sworznia 0.7 mm, grubość 0.3 mm, 15 pinów. |
Pamięć flash SPI | Pamięć flash 16 MB jest podłączona do chipa poprzez interfejs SPI. |
MicroSD Card Slot | Płytka rozwojowa obsługuje karty MicroSD w trybie 4-bitowym i może przechowywać lub odtwarzać dźwięk files z karty MicroSD. |
Akcesoria
Opcjonalnie w pakiecie znajdują się następujące akcesoria:
- LCD i jego akcesoria (opcjonalnie)
- 7-calowy pojemnościowy ekran dotykowy o rozdzielczości 1024 x 600
- Płytka adaptera LCD
- Torba na akcesoria, w tym przewody DuPont, kabel taśmowy do LCD, długie dystanse (długość 20 mm) i krótkie dystanse (długość 8 mm)
- Kamera i jej akcesoria (opcjonalnie)
- Kamera 2 MP z MIPI CSI
- Płytka adaptera aparatu
- Kabel taśmowy do aparatu
Notatka
Należy pamiętać, że do kamery należy zastosować kabel taśmowy skierowany do przodu, którego paski na obu końcach znajdują się po tej samej stronie; do wyświetlacza LCD należy zastosować kabel taśmowy w odwrotnym kierunku, którego paski na obu końcach znajdują się po różnych stronach.
Rozpocznij tworzenie aplikacji
Przed włączeniem płytki ESP32-P4-Function-EV, upewnij się, że jest ona w dobrym stanie i nie ma widocznych oznak uszkodzenia.
Wymagany sprzęt
- ESP32-P4-Function-EV-Board
- Kable USB
- Komputer z systemem Windows, Linux lub macOS
Notatka
Upewnij się, że używasz kabla USB dobrej jakości. Niektóre kable służą wyłącznie do ładowania i nie zapewniają potrzebnych linii danych ani nie nadają się do programowania płytek.
Sprzęt opcjonalny
- Karta MicroSD
Konfiguracja sprzętu
Podłącz kartę ESP32-P4-Function-EV do komputera za pomocą kabla USB. Płytkę można zasilać poprzez dowolny port USB typu C. Do flashowania oprogramowania sprzętowego i debugowania zalecany jest port USB-UART.
Aby podłączyć wyświetlacz LCD, wykonaj następujące kroki:
- Przymocuj płytkę rozwojową do płytki adaptera LCD, mocując krótkie miedziane kołki dystansowe (o długości 8 mm) do czterech słupków dystansowych na środku płytki adaptera LCD.
- Podłącz złącze J3 karty adaptera LCD do złącza MIPI DSI na płycie funkcyjnej ESP32-P4 Function-EV-Board za pomocą kabla taśmowego LCD (w odwrotnym kierunku). Należy pamiętać, że płytka przyłączeniowa LCD jest już podłączona do wyświetlacza LCD.
- Za pomocą przewodu DuPont połącz styk RST_LCD złącza J6 płytki adaptera LCD ze stykiem GPIO27 złącza J1 na płycie ESP32-P4-Function-EV. Pin RST_LCD można skonfigurować za pomocą oprogramowania, przy czym GPIO27 jest ustawione jako domyślne.
- Za pomocą przewodu DuPont połącz pin PWM złącza J6 płytki adaptera LCD z pinem GPIO26 złącza J1 na płycie ESP32-P4-Function-EV. Pin PWM można skonfigurować za pomocą oprogramowania, przy czym GPIO26 jest ustawione jako domyślne.
- Zaleca się zasilanie wyświetlacza LCD poprzez podłączenie kabla USB do złącza J1 płytki przyłączeniowej LCD. Jeśli nie jest to możliwe, podłącz styki 5 V i GND płytki adaptera LCD do odpowiednich styków w złączu J1 płytki ESP32-P4-Function-EV, pod warunkiem, że płyta rozwojowa ma wystarczające zasilanie.
- Przymocuj długie miedziane wsporniki (o długości 20 mm) do czterech słupków dystansowych na obrzeżu płytki adaptera LCD, aby umożliwić ustawienie wyświetlacza LCD w pozycji pionowej.
Podsumowując, płytka adaptera LCD i karta ESP32-P4-Function-EV są połączone za pomocą następujących pinów:
Płytka adaptera LCD | ESP32-P4-Funkcja-EV |
Nagłówek J3 | Złącze MIPI DSI |
Pin RST_LCD nagłówka J6 | Pin GPIO27 nagłówka J1 |
Pin PWM nagłówka J6 | Pin GPIO26 nagłówka J1 |
Pin 5 V nagłówka J6 | Pin 5 V nagłówka J1 |
Pin GND nagłówka J6 | Pin GND nagłówka J1 |
Notatka
Jeśli zasilasz płytkę adaptera LCD, podłączając kabel USB do złącza J1, nie musisz podłączać jej styków 5 V i GND do odpowiednich styków na płycie rozwojowej.
Aby korzystać z kamery, podłącz płytkę adaptera kamery do złącza MIPI CSI na płycie rozwojowej za pomocą kabla taśmowego kamery (kierunek do przodu).
Konfiguracja oprogramowania
Aby skonfigurować środowisko programistyczne i flashować aplikację, npample na swoją tablicę, postępuj zgodnie z instrukcjami w Rozpocznij ESP-IDF.
Można znaleźć npamples dla ESP32-P4-Function-EV, uzyskując dostęp Examples . Aby skonfigurować opcje projektu, wpisz idf.py menuconfig w pliku exampkatalog plików.
Informacje o sprzęcie
Schemat blokowy
Poniższy schemat blokowy przedstawia komponenty ESP32-P4-Function-EV-Board i ich wzajemne połączenia.
Opcje zasilania
Zasilanie może być dostarczane przez dowolny z następujących portów:
- Port USB 2.0 typu C
- Port zasilania USB
- Port USB-UART
Jeśli kabel USB używany do debugowania nie zapewnia wystarczającego prądu, możesz podłączyć płytkę do zasilacza poprzez dowolny dostępny port USB typu C.
Blok nagłówka
Poniższe tabele podają nazwę i funkcję złącza pinowego J1 płytki. Nazwy gniazd pinów pokazano na rysunku ESP32-P4-Function-EV-Board – przód (kliknij, aby powiększyć). Numeracja jest taka sama jak na schemacie płytki ESP32-P4-Function-EV.
NIE. | Nazwa | Typ 1 | Funkcjonować |
1 | 3V3 | P | Zasilacz 3.3 V |
2 | 5V | P | Zasilacz 5 V |
3 | 7 | We/Wy/T | GPIO7 |
4 | 5V | P | Zasilacz 5 V |
5 | 8 | We/Wy/T | GPIO8 |
NIE. | Nazwa | Typ | Funkcjonować |
6 | GND | GND | Grunt |
7 | 23 | We/Wy/T | GPIO23 |
8 | 37 | We/Wy/T | U0TXD, GPIO37 |
9 | GND | GND | Grunt |
10 | 38 | We/Wy/T | U0RXD, GPIO38 |
11 | 21 | We/Wy/T | GPIO21 |
12 | 22 | We/Wy/T | GPIO22 |
13 | 20 | We/Wy/T | GPIO20 |
14 | GND | GND | Grunt |
15 | 6 | We/Wy/T | GPIO6 |
16 | 5 | We/Wy/T | GPIO5 |
17 | 3V3 | P | Zasilacz 3.3 V |
18 | 4 | We/Wy/T | GPIO4 |
19 | 3 | We/Wy/T | GPIO3 |
20 | GND | GND | Grunt |
21 | 2 | We/Wy/T | GPIO2 |
22 | NC(1) | We/Wy/T | GPIO1 2 |
23 | NC(0) | We/Wy/T | GPIO0 2 |
24 | 36 | We/Wy/T | GPIO36 |
25 | GND | GND | Grunt |
26 | 32 | We/Wy/T | GPIO32 |
27 | 24 | We/Wy/T | GPIO24 |
28 | 25 | We/Wy/T | GPIO25 |
29 | 33 | We/Wy/T | GPIO33 |
30 | GND | GND | Grunt |
31 | 26 | We/Wy/T | GPIO26 |
32 | 54 | We/Wy/T | GPIO54 |
33 | 48 | We/Wy/T | GPIO48 |
34 | GND | GND | Grunt |
35 | 53 | We/Wy/T | GPIO53 |
36 | 46 | We/Wy/T | GPIO46 |
37 | 47 | We/Wy/T | GPIO47 |
38 | 27 | We/Wy/T | GPIO27 |
39 | GND | GND | Grunt |
NIE. | Nazwa | Typ | Funkcjonować |
40 | NC(45) | We/Wy/T | GPIO45 3 |
P: Zasilanie; I: Wejście; O: Wyjście; T: Wysoka impedancja.
[2] (1,2):
GPIO0 i GPIO1 można włączyć poprzez wyłączenie funkcji XTAL_32K, co można osiągnąć poprzez przeniesienie R61 i R59 odpowiednio do R199 i R197.
[3] :
GPIO45 można włączyć wyłączając funkcję SD_PWRn, co można osiągnąć przenosząc R231 na R100.
Szczegóły wersji sprzętu
Brak dostępnych poprzednich wersji.
Schemat płytki ESP32-P4 z funkcją EV (PDF)
Układ płytki PCB ESP32-P4-Function-EV (PDF)
ESP32-P4-Funkcja-EV-Wymiary płytki (PDF)
ESP32-P4-Function-EV-Board Wymiary źródło file (DXF) – Można view to z Autodesk Viewer w sieci
Specyfikacja 1.0K-GT-15PB (PDF)
Arkusz danych aparatu (PDF)
Wyświetl arkusz danych (PDF)
Arkusz danych układu sterownika wyświetlacza EK73217BCGA (PDF)
Arkusz danych układu sterownika wyświetlacza EK79007AD (PDF)
Schemat płytki adaptera LCD (PDF)
Układ płytki PCB adaptera LCD (PDF)
Schemat płytki adaptera aparatu (PDF)
Układ PCB płytki adaptera aparatu (PDF)
W celu uzyskania dalszej dokumentacji projektowej płytki prosimy o kontakt atsales@espressif.com.
⇐ Poprzedni Następny ⇒
© Copyright 2016 – 2024, Espressif Systems (Shanghai) CO., LTD.
Zbudowany z Sfinks używając temat na podstawie Czytaj Motyw Sfinksa w Dokumentach.
Dokumenty / Zasoby
![]() |
Płyta EV z funkcją Espressif ESP32 P4 [plik PDF] Instrukcja obsługi ESP32-P4, ESP32 Płyta EV z funkcją P4, ESP32, Płyta EV z funkcją P4, Płyta EV z funkcją, Płyta EV, Płyta |